| 1 | <?php |
| 2 | /** |
| 3 | * Change password ldap backend |
| 4 | * |
| 5 | * @version $Id$ |
| 6 | * @package plugins |
| 7 | * @subpackage change_password |
| 8 | */ |
| 9 | |
| 10 | /** get imap server global */ |
| 11 | global $imapServerAddress; |
| 12 | |
| 13 | /** Default plugin configuration.*/ |
| 14 | /** |
| 15 | * Address of ldap server. |
| 16 | * You can use any URL format that is supported by your ldap extension. |
| 17 | * Examples: |
| 18 | * <ul> |
| 19 | * <li>'ldap.example.com' - connect to server on ldap.example.com address |
| 20 | * <li>'ldaps://ldap.example.com' - connect to server on ldap.example.com address |
| 21 | * and use SSL encrypted connection to default ldaps port. |
| 22 | * </ul> |
| 23 | * defaults to imap server address. |
| 24 | * @link http://www.php.net/ldap-connect |
| 25 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_server |
| 26 | */ |
| 27 | global $cpw_ldap_server; |
| 28 | $cpw_ldap_server=$imapServerAddress; |
| 29 | |
| 30 | /** |
| 31 | * Port of ldap server. |
| 32 | * Used only when $cpw_ldap_server specifies ip address or dns name. |
| 33 | * @global integer $cpw_ldap_port |
| 34 | */ |
| 35 | global $cpw_ldap_port; |
| 36 | $cpw_ldap_port=389; |
| 37 | |
| 38 | /** |
| 39 | * ldap basedn that is used for binding to ldap server. |
| 40 | * this option must be set to correct value. |
| 41 | * @global $cpw_ldap_basedn; |
| 42 | */ |
| 43 | global $cpw_ldap_basedn; |
| 44 | $cpw_ldap_basedn=''; |
| 45 | |
| 46 | /** |
| 47 | * LDAP connection options |
| 48 | * @link http://www.php.net/ldap-set-option |
| 49 | * @global array $cpw_ldap_connect_opts |
| 50 | */ |
| 51 | global $cpw_ldap_connect_opts; |
| 52 | $cpw_ldap_connect_opts=array(); |
| 53 | |
| 54 | /** |
| 55 | * Controls use of starttls on ldap connection. |
| 56 | * Requires php 4.2+, php ldap extension with ssl support and |
| 57 | * PROTOCOL_VERSION => 3 setting in $cpw_ldap_connect_opts |
| 58 | * @global boolean $cpw_ldap_use_tls |
| 59 | */ |
| 60 | global $cpw_ldap_use_tls; |
| 61 | $cpw_ldap_use_tls=false; |
| 62 | |
| 63 | /** |
| 64 | * BindDN that should be able to search ldap directory and find DN used by user. |
| 65 | * Uses anonymous bind if set to empty string. You should not use DN with write |
| 66 | * access to ldap directory here. Write access is not required. |
| 67 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_binddn |
| 68 | */ |
| 69 | global $cpw_ldap_binddn; |
| 70 | $cpw_ldap_binddn=''; |
| 71 | |
| 72 | /** |
| 73 | * password used for $cpw_ldap_binddn |
| 74 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_bindpw |
| 75 | */ |
| 76 | global $cpw_ldap_bindpw; |
| 77 | $cpw_ldap_bindpw=''; |
| 78 | |
| 79 | /** |
| 80 | * BindDN that should be able to change password. |
| 81 | * WARNING: usually user has enough privileges to change own password. |
| 82 | * If you leave default value, plugin will try to connect with dn that |
| 83 | * is detected in $cpw_ldap_username_attr=$username search and current |
| 84 | * user password will be used for authentication. |
| 85 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_admindn |
| 86 | */ |
| 87 | global $cpw_ldap_admindn; |
| 88 | $cpw_ldap_admindn=''; |
| 89 | |
| 90 | /** |
| 91 | * password used for $cpw_ldap_admindn |
| 92 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_adminpw |
| 93 | */ |
| 94 | global $cpw_ldap_adminpw; |
| 95 | $cpw_ldap_adminpw=''; |
| 96 | |
| 97 | /** |
| 98 | * ldap attribute that stores username. |
| 99 | * username entry should be unique for $cpw_ldap_basedn |
| 100 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_userid_attr |
| 101 | */ |
| 102 | global $cpw_ldap_userid_attr; |
| 103 | $cpw_ldap_userid_attr='uid'; |
| 104 | |
| 105 | /** |
| 106 | * crypto that is used to encode new password |
| 107 | * If set to empty string, system tries to keep same encoding/hashing algorithm |
| 108 | * @global string $cpw_ldap_default_crypto |
| 109 | */ |
| 110 | global $cpw_ldap_default_crypto; |
| 111 | $cpw_ldap_default_crypto=''; |
| 112 | |

| 361 | /** backend support functions **/ |
| 362 | |
| 363 | /** |
| 364 | * Sanitizes ldap query strings. |
| 365 | * original code - ldapquery plugin. |
| 366 | * See rfc2254 |
| 367 | * @link http://www.faqs.org/rfcs/rfc2254.html |
| 368 | * @param string $string |
| 369 | * @return string sanitized string |
| 370 | */ |
| 371 | function cpw_ldap_specialchars($string) { |
| 372 | $sanitized=array('\\' => '\5c', |
| 373 | '*' => '\2a', |
| 374 | '(' => '\28', |
| 375 | ')' => '\29', |
| 376 | "\x00" => '\00'); |
| 377 | |
| 378 | return str_replace(array_keys($sanitized),array_values($sanitized),$string); |
| 379 | } |
| 380 | |
| 381 | /** |
| 382 | * returns crypto algorithm used in password. |
| 383 | * @param string $pass encrypted/hashed password |
| 384 | * @return string lowercased crypto algorithm name |
| 385 | */ |
| 386 | function cpw_ldap_get_crypto($pass,$curpass='') { |
| 387 | $ret = false; |
| 388 | |
| 389 | if (preg_match("/^\{(.+)\}+/",$pass,$crypto)) { |
| 390 | $ret=strtolower($crypto[1]); |
| 391 | } |
| 392 | |
| 393 | if ($ret=='crypt') { |
| 394 | // {CRYPT} can be standard des crypt, extended des crypt, md5 crypt or blowfish |
| 395 | // depends on first salt symbols (ext_des = '_', md5 = '$1$', blowfish = '$2$') |
| 396 | // and length of salt (des = 2 chars, ext_des = 9, md5 = 12, blowfish = 16). |
| 397 | if (preg_match("/^\{crypt\}\\\$1\\\$+/i",$pass)) { |
| 398 | $ret='md5crypt'; |
| 399 | } elseif (preg_match("/^\{crypt\}\\\$2\\\$+/i",$pass)) { |
| 400 | $ret='blowfish'; |
| 401 | } elseif (preg_match("/^\{crypt\}_+/i",$pass)) { |
| 402 | $ret='extcrypt'; |
| 403 | } |
| 404 | } |
| 405 | |
| 406 | // maybe password is plaintext |
| 407 | if (! $ret && $curpass!='' && $pass==$curpass) $ret='plaintext'; |
| 408 | |
| 409 | return $ret; |
| 410 | } |
